Moduli Corrections to Gauge and Gravitational Couplings in four dimensional Superstrings

Abstract

We study one-loop, moduli-dependent corrections to gauge and gravitational couplings in supersymmetric vacua of the heterotic string. By exploiting their relation to the integrability condition for the associated CP-odd couplings, we derive general expressions for them, both for (2,2)(2,2) and (2,0)(2,0) models, in terms of tree level four-point functions in the internal N=2N=2 superconformal theory. The (2,2)(2,2) case, in particular symmetric orbifolds, is discussed in detail.
